Two Teenagers Arrested After Stolen Moped Recovered in Welling

Two teenagers have been arrested after police recovered a stolen moped during an operation in Welling.

The moped, reported stolen on April 4, was spotted by officers and fled into Oxleas Woods. Officers from the Metropolitan Police’s Roads and Transport Policing Command (MPS RTPC) later sighted the vehicle travelling on Shooters Hill.

To prevent a dangerous pursuit and protect the public, officers used tactical contact to safely stop the moped.

Two 16-year-old suspects were arrested at the scene on suspicion of vehicle theft and related offences. The stolen moped has been recovered as part of the ongoing investigation.

A spokesperson for Bexley MPS said:

“Thanks to swift action and coordinated efforts, a stolen moped was recovered and two suspects were taken into custody. This operation highlights our commitment to community crime fighting and keeping the public safe.

The arrests come amid ongoing efforts by Bexley Police to crack down on motorcycle, moped, and scooter-related offences across the borough.
